Must-Have Home Bar Tools and Where to Find Them
Okay, so you know where to shop. But what exactly should you be looking for? Here’s a quick rundown of the essentials every home bartender needs, plus tips on what to look for when buying online.
The Cocktail Shaker
No home bar is complete without a shaker. The classic Boston shaker (two-piece) is favored by pros, but the three-piece cobbler shaker is easier for beginners.
Look for: Stainless steel for durability and a tight seal.
Where to find: Specialty barware boutiques or kitchen retailers.
The Jigger
This little measuring cup ensures your pours are precise. It usually has two sides - one for 1 oz and another for 1.5 oz.
Look for: Clear markings and a comfortable grip.
Where to find: Big marketplaces or barware shops.
The Muddler
Perfect for crushing herbs and fruits to release flavors.
Look for: Wood or stainless steel with a textured end.
Where to find: Kitchen goods stores or online bar tool guides.
The Strainer
A Hawthorne strainer is the classic choice to keep ice and pulp out of your glass.
Look for: A sturdy spring and comfortable handle.
Where to find: Specialty stores or marketplaces.
The Bar Spoon
Long and slender, it’s great for stirring and layering drinks.
Look for: A twisted handle for easy stirring.
Where to find: Kitchenware retailers or bar tool boutiques.

Tips for Buying Home Bar Tools Online Like a Pro
Shopping online is convenient, but it can be tricky if you don’t know what to look for. Here are some tips to make sure you get the best bang for your buck:
Check the material: Stainless steel is your best friend. It’s durable, easy to clean, and looks sleek.
Read reviews: Real user feedback can save you from buying flimsy tools.
Look for warranty or return policies: Just in case your new shaker decides to leak.
Compare prices: Don’t settle for the first deal. Sometimes waiting for a sale pays off.
Consider sets: Buying a bar tool set can be cheaper and ensures you have all the basics.
Watch for shipping costs: Some sites offer free shipping over a certain amount.
Look for detailed product photos: Zoom in to check quality and finish.
